2. Switch to LED Lights

LED light bulbs are more energy efficient than compact fluorescent bulbs, and these money savers are also available as holiday lights. While LED string lights can be more expensive, you will end up saving more money in the long run on your electric bill. For example, if you were to use a string of lights to cover a 6-foot tree for 12 hours a day for 40 days, you would end up paying almost $18 for incandescent C9 lights, while you would pay only $0.50 for LED C9 lights for the same amount of use.
3. Weather Stripping
To keep your house warmer, and use your heating system less, make sure to keep out any drafts. You can do this by sealing your windows and putting weather strips around your doors.
4. Turn The Thermostat Down
You can save as much as 10% on your heating costs every year by turning the thermostat down 10 to 15 degrees from its normal setting for eight hours a day. For example, you can lower the temperature when you are not home during the day, or when you are sleeping at night, so you can save money on your electric bill. Consider installing a smart thermostat so you can program your home’s temperature based on your schedule; if you cannot afford a smart thermostat, you can still consider turning down the thermostat before you leave the house, just make sure that it’s warm enough to not burst any pipes, especially when you go on long trips.

Another way to save on heating costs? Take advantage of the warmth of your oven when you cook meals, or when you have guests at your house: this will increase the temperature in the house, making it warmer than usual, which allows you to lower your thermostat and save some money.

6. Pay Attention to the Little Things
If you would like to save more money on your electric bill, here are some more extra little things you can do around the house:
- Air dry dishes instead of using your dishwasher’s heated dry setting
- Turn off the lights when you leave a room
- Use cold water for laundry
- Don’t leave your phone plugged in overnight
- Change air filters regularly
- Don’t leave appliances and electronics on standby, and turn off any power strips when not in use
